About the role

Five Arrows, the investment arm of the Rothschild & Co group focused on alternatives, is seeking an Associate to join the investment team of Five Arrows Secondary Opportunities ("FASO"). FASO specializes in the direct secondaries market with expertise in Europe and an expanding U.S. operation. The fund targets small and mid-cap GP-led transactions across private equity, including buyout, expansion capital, and growth equity, with an emphasis on healthcare, technology, and business services.

The role demands excellent communication skills, strong analytical insight, financial modeling capabilities, creativity in processing information, and the ability to work effectively in a cross-border collaborative environment with a passion for private equity investing.

Responsibilities

  • Work on lean deal teams to perform due diligence of investment opportunities, including conducting market and company research, formulating valuation analyses, creating and managing financial models, and developing balanced, fact-based investment recommendations.
  • Prepare and present investment memorandums, summarizing key diligence findings and financial analyses, and participate in diligence discussions and investment committee meetings.
  • Actively participate in meetings with general partners, company management teams, advisors, and industry experts to source and evaluate investment opportunities and develop market insights.
  • Monitor the investment performance of the FASO portfolio and assist with reporting needs to limited partners of the fund.
